      <description>&lt;P&gt;There are two SAS products that enable you to connect with MS SQL Server: SAS/ACCESS to SQL Server or SAS/ACCESS to ODBC. To get either of these products you need to talk to your SAS Account Manager first as&amp;nbsp;&lt;a href="https://communities.sas.com/t5/user/viewprofilepage/user-id/32246"&gt;@ChrisBrooks&lt;/a&gt;&amp;nbsp;suggests. He can organise a software order for you which will contain the instructions on how to download the software - you won't find this openly available to download.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
